Researchers at the University of Bristol have discovered that more sociable fish suppress their own personality when they are with a partner.
Fish, much like humans, exhibit a wide range of different personalities. Individuals vary in qualities such as how social they are and their willingness to take risk (boldness).
The new study, published today in the journal Proceedings of the Royal Society B, was carried out on three-spined sticklebacks.

People with higher empathy differ from others in the way their brains process music, according to a study by researchers at Southern Methodist University, Dallas and UCLA.
The researchers found that compared to low empathy people, those with higher empathy process familiar music with greater involvement of the reward system of the brain, as well as in areas responsible for processing social information.
DURHAM, N.C. -- Efforts to address social inequalities in income, education and employment opportunity can be boosted simply by the manner in which that inequity is presented, according to new research from Duke University's Fuqua School of Business.
If you benefit from an inequity, how you handle the situation could depend upon how it is described to you, Professor Ashleigh Shelby Rosette found.
Her study tested people's willingness to surrender part of a bonus at work as a way of studying the presentation of an unjust imbalance or inequity.

WASHINGTON -- A systemwide change to the culture and climate in higher education is needed to prevent and effectively respond to sexual harassment, says a new report from the National Academies of Sciences, Engineering, and Medicine. There is no evidence that current policies, procedures, and approaches - which often focus on symbolic compliance with the law and on avoiding liability -- have resulted in a significant reduction in sexual harassment.

Every time we send an e-mail, a tweet, or stream a video, we rely on laser light to transfer digital information over a complex network of optical fibers. Dozens of high-performance lasers are needed to fill up the bandwidth and to squeeze in an increasing amount of digital data. Researchers have now shown that all these lasers can be replaced by a single device called a microcomb.
Doctors are increasingly fighting cancer by stimulating patients' immune systems. SNSF-supported researchers have now discovered a method for predicting the likelihood of treatment success.
Immunotherapy changes a patient's immune system to allow it to attack cancer cells and either destroy them or at least keep them from growing. But the therapy only works for a minority of patients. Researchers supported by the Swiss National Science Foundation (SNSF) have now discovered how to better predict who will respond to the therapy and who will not.

Miles beneath the ocean's surface in the dark abyss, vast communities of subseafloor microbes at deep-sea hot springs are converting chemicals into energy that allows deep-sea life to survive--and even thrive--in a world without sunlight. Until now, however, measuring the productivity of subseafloor microbe communities--or how fast they oxidize chemicals and the amount of carbon they produce--has been nearly impossible.
A sticky drop of nectar clinging to the tip of a hummingbird's beak drips into the next flower the bird visits. With that subtle change, the microbes within that drop are now in a new environment, teeming with other microbes. This small example of species forced to coexist in the real world has helped the Fukami Lab at Stanford University unravel the relative importance of two theories scientists have had about how species can live together.
